Looks like someone needs to clear up some misconceptions about the BRAID 17" Fuchs replica. We are releasing them any day. I have been test fitting an ET0 11x17 on various cars even though that particular offset is for a 930. I have verified they clear 996 brakes without spacers so we are confident we can offer these for 911, 964 ,993, 996 and even Boxster. We will be offering 17x7 to 17x12 in 1/2" increments in variable offsets. PM me for details.
